Abstract
The researchers made magnesium aluminum composite panels by asymmetric metal packaging and studied rolling temperature, holding time, and high temperature heat treatment, such as short time and low temperatures over long periods of time parameters under the new preparation method. We tested the new magnesium aluminum composite panels' tensing properties and bending performance by using scanning electric mirror and EDS. It is concluded that the new magnesium aluminum composite panels' elongation is 24% under the tensile strength of 260 MPa. Regarding performance when compared with other methods, traditional magnesium aluminum composite panels' elongation is 10%, which shows its advanced nature. At the same time, bending performance test showed that the combination of the composite board has higher performance, offering the reference value for the preparation of magnesium-aluminum composite plate.
